Understanding Scrap Metal Collection in Chester

Scrap metal collection in Chester typically involves two main avenues: dedicated scrap metal merchants with collection services and specialized waste removal companies that handle metal items. The types of scrap metal commonly collected include ferrous metals (like iron and steel) and non-ferrous metals (such as copper, aluminium, brass, and lead).

What can you typically have picked up?

  • Household Appliances: Old washing machines, refrigerators, ovens, and dishwashers.
  • Metal Furniture: Discarded metal beds, tables, chairs, and shelving units.
  • Garden Waste: Old metal sheds, garden tools, wheelbarrows, and metal fencing.
  • Construction Debris: Scrap steel, iron beams, pipes, and wiring from building or renovation projects.
  • Vehicles and Parts: End-of-life vehicles (ELVs), car parts, and scrap motorcycles.
  • Industrial Scrap: Machinery parts, metal offcuts, and redundant equipment from local businesses.

Finding Reliable Scrap Pickup Services in Chester

When searching for scrap pickup Chester, it’s essential to choose reputable services that comply with environmental regulations and offer fair prices for your scrap. Here’s how to approach your search:

1. Local Scrap Metal Merchants:

Chester has several established scrap metal yards. Many of these yards operate their own collection services, particularly for larger quantities or bulkier items. They often have specific collection days for different areas or offer on-demand pickups. Some well-known areas where you might find such yards or their operational bases include the industrial estates around Hoole and Bache.

Key considerations when choosing a merchant:

  • Licensing: Ensure they are licensed to operate as scrap metal dealers. This is a legal requirement and indicates a professional operation.
  • Pricing: Prices for scrap metal fluctuate based on global market demand. Ask for current rates for different metal types. Independent traders often find better value by connecting directly on marketplaces.
  • Collection Costs: Some services might charge a collection fee, while others offer free pickup, especially for high-value metals like copper or large volumes.
  • Weighing and Payment: Reputable dealers will weigh your scrap accurately and provide prompt payment, often on the spot or via bank transfer.

2. Waste Removal and Man and Van Services:

For general house clearances or mixed waste that includes scrap metal, a ‘man and van’ service or a larger waste removal company might be more suitable. These services can remove a wider range of items, including general rubbish alongside your scrap metal. Look for services operating in areas like Handbridge, Boughton, and Upton.

Advantages of these services:

  • Convenience: They handle the loading and removal of all types of waste.
  • Versatility: Ideal for a mix of scrap metal and other unwanted items.
  • Efficiency: Often provide quick turnaround times for collections.

Remember to clearly state that you have scrap metal to be collected, as some general waste services may have restrictions or different pricing for metals.

Maximizing Value from Your Scrap Metal in Chester

Selling scrap metal can be a profitable endeavor, especially with careful preparation. Here are some insider tips for Chester residents:

  • Segregate Your Metals: Separate ferrous metals (magnetic) from non-ferrous metals (non-magnetic). Non-ferrous metals like copper and brass generally command higher prices.
  • Clean Your Scrap: Remove any non-metal components (plastic, rubber, wood) as these can reduce the value or incur disposal fees.
  • Accumulate Larger Quantities: If possible, store up larger amounts of scrap. Many merchants offer better rates for bulk collections. This is where platforms like ScrapTrade become invaluable, allowing you to connect with buyers looking for specific quantities.
  • Stay Informed on Prices: Metal prices are volatile. Keep an eye on market trends. You can often find price information through industry publications or by contacting multiple dealers.

Preparing for Your Scrap Pickup in Chester

To ensure a smooth and efficient scrap pickup experience in Chester, follow these steps:

  1. Identify and Sort: Clearly identify all metal items you wish to have collected. Separate them by type (ferrous/non-ferrous) if possible.
  2. Check for Hazards: Ensure items like old appliances are safe to handle. Refrigerators, for instance, may contain refrigerants that require professional disposal.
  3. Contact Services: Reach out to local scrap merchants or waste removal companies. If using an online platform like ScrapTradeNow.com, post your requirements or browse existing offers.
  4. Get a Quote: Obtain a clear quote for the collection service, including any potential payment for the scrap metal itself. Clarify how payment will be handled.
  5. Arrange Logistics: Agree on a date and time for pickup. Ensure the scrap is accessible for the collection vehicle.
